Position Summary
The Caregiver is responsible for delivering compassionate, high-quality care to residents in accordance with their individualized service plans. This includes assistance with personal care, medication support (if delegated), household tasks, and activity engagement. The Caregiver plays a key role in fostering a safe, respectful, and homelike environment that promotes resident independence, dignity, and quality of life.
Essential Duties & Responsibilities
-
Provide assistance with activities of daily living (ADLs), including bathing, grooming, dressing, toileting, and mobility.
-
Support residents with meal preparation, dining, and hydration, ensuring nutritional needs are met.
-
Perform light housekeeping duties including laundry, room tidiness, and common area upkeep.
-
Promptly report changes in resident condition or behavior to supervisory staff.
-
Administer medications and perform delegated health-related services (if authorized) per RN oversight and DHS guidelines.
-
Accurately complete documentation and daily care records as required.
-
Foster meaningful relationships with residents while promoting socialization and emotional well-being.
-
Participate in scheduled staff meetings and complete all required in-service trainings.
-
Adhere to infection control, resident rights, and confidentiality protocols.
-
Ensure compliance with Wisconsin DHS 83 (CBRF) or DHS 89 (RCAC) as appropriate.
